Gill's Notes on the Bible

And Hezekiah slept with his fathers,.... Died, as they did; no mention is here made of the place of his burial, but there is in

2 Chronicles 32:33 where he is said to be buried in the principal part of the sepulchres of the sons of David, and to have honour done him at his death by the inhabitants of Judah and Jerusalem, by the vast concourse of people attending his interment, and by burning spices for him, and making a public mourning on his account a certain stated time:

and Manasseh his son reigned in his stead; of whose wicked reign an account is given in the next chapter.
